MC100LVEL37DWG Features

The MC100LVEL37DWG clock driver boasts several features that make it stand out in its category. These include low output skew, differential ECL (Emitter Coupled Logic) outputs, and the ability to accept a wide range of input levels. Additionally, it is designed to operate over a broad voltage range and temperature, ensuring adaptability to various operating conditions. The device also features a fail-safe function that prevents output oscillation due to floating inputs, enhancing system safety and reliability.
